2011-05-30 6 views
6

私はJava/Netbeansを使い慣れていませんが、Androidで何か試してみたいと思います。私はClojureを選ぶが、スタートはそれほど簡単ではない。 NetbeansとClojureのためのモードをインストールし、簡単なスイングアプリケーションを実行できます。ClojureでAndroid用の簡単なGUIプロジェクト(Hello world)を作成するには?

私はhttps://github.com/remvee/clojurehelloandroidを見つけましたが、Android(Dalvik)Virtual Machineの場合の指定方法がわからなくてもNetBeansソリューションに変換できません。

(ns us.riddell.TestProject 
    (:gen-class 
    :extends android.app.Activity 
    :exposes-methods {onCreate superOnCreate})) 

ここでandroid.app.Activityはどのようにインストール/追加するのですか?

また、Dalvik Virtual MachineのGUIでswingと同じように動作しますか?

私は実際にAndroid向けのNetBeans ClojureのGUIのHello Worldをしたい:)

ありがとうございました。

答えて

5

ここには完全なtutorialがあり、GitHubプロジェクトへのリンクがあります。そのウェブサイトでは、AndroidでClojureを使って作業することについての記事がいくつかあります(Clojure REPLをリリースしています)。それにもかかわらず、Clojureでの作業はAndroidはまったくスムーズではなく、Dalvik VMと機能面での問題が数多く存在することに注意してください。

プラグインが非常に基本的であり、たとえば.javaアクティビティがない場合には、Eclipseから作業できるかどうかわかりません。しかし、あなたはシェルやemacsからadbを使って作業することができます。私がemacsについて言及したので、Clojure/Android/emacsのコンボで "Hello World"の非常に簡単なブログpostがあります。 Netbeansについては、わかりませんが、それはAndroidやClojureの普及した選択ではないので、それがどれだけうまくいくか分かりません。

1

NetbeansがAndroid開発をサポートしているかどうかはわかりません。私はあなたが日食に行くことができると思います。あなたは日食をインストールし、その後、アンドロイドのAVDをインストールすることができます。

How to setup eclipse for android developement

おかげ ディーパック

+0

ありがとうございましたが、Netbeansのは、私のために少し良いです。 Netbeansに未来がないかどうか試してみます。 – Cynede

関連する問題